Output 4f8296f7754425e63fac1b0e9a36331b5f203d22a76b76143eee39f318f28609:13

value
650000
script pubkey
OP_0 OP_PUSHBYTES_20 40dd929a6b3a1879adf818da32572496511b1f76
address
bc1qgrwe9xnt8gv8nt0crrdry4eyjeg3k8mk3yrxr2
transaction
4f8296f7754425e63fac1b0e9a36331b5f203d22a76b76143eee39f318f28609
confirmations
159692
spent
true